To all sales leads,

Warranty claims on the Strathen Pro line have exceeded budget by 34% this quarter, driven mainly by hinge-assembly failures in units shipped before the March tooling change. Engineering at Dunmore Works confirms the fix is effective on current stock. Until the affected batches clear the channel, avoid extended-warranty upsells on legacy inventory and route complaints through the standard escalation path. Pricing adjustments are under review. The wider commercial implications are outlined confidentially below.

confidential, bawip-fahap: Gross margin on Ulaael came in at 5 percent against a plan of 10 percent. Only 5 of the 100 pilot accounts renewed Ulaael, so a churn review is set for July 1.

## Break-Glass: Flaky DNS on Pindrel Edge

When resolution for Pindrel edge nodes flaps, don't restart resolvers one by one. Declare an incident, then use the break-glass console on the Marrowgate bastion. From there, force-sync the zone cache and pin upstream resolvers to the fallback pool. All actions are logged; file a summary within an hour. The bastion gate requires the current recovery passphrase before any commands run, and that passphrase is:

strongbox words: ralax-sileth-queniel-zorvan-drumir-gordor-kasok-julox-fenwyn-gormir-quenath-fraiel-ralys-fenath

### Telemetry Compression — Larkspan Collector

For the sync: the Larkspan collector now compresses telemetry payloads before forwarding to the aggregation tier. Compression is applied per-batch, and batches under the minimum size are sent uncompressed to avoid overhead. If downstream decode errors appear, check that the aggregator was redeployed with the matching codec version; mismatches are the common failure. The compression behaviour is controlled entirely by the configuration values listed below.

settings of bafof-tagep:
[frador]
port = 9300
region = west-1
host = frador.norvacorp.corp
timeout_ms = 3000
retries = 5